World Class Coaches
Coaches Julian Rueda and Frédéric Fenoul both trained for years to achieve the highest rank of coaching certification in the world (maestro level). Julian served as National Coach for Colombia’s Cadet and Junior teams and Fred served as Head Coach for the Belgium National Épée team. Julian and Fred have both coached fencers to numerous national and international medals.

Discover the Exciting World of Fencing with Our Youth Classes
At LEO Fencing Club, our youth classes are designed to introduce kids to the art of épée fencing and develop a passion for the sport. Our classes are fun, engaging, and help children meet their fencing objectives - whether they just want to fence recreationally or aspire to become Olympic hopefuls.
Age Range
Our youth classes are open to kids aged 6 and up, and provide a safe and supportive environment.
Class Structure
Our classes follow a structured curriculum to help fencers develop from beginner to advanced levels.
